Description & Features

Designed for demanding mobile and industrial hydraulic applications, the Danfoss / Eaton-Gear Pump (26S/Multiple is a fixed displacement external gear pump suited for use in tractors, harvesters, lift trucks, compactors, sweepers, rotary and reel mowers, fan drive systems, steering circuits, and auxiliary work circuits. Its broad application range makes it a practical choice across both agricultural and industrial equipment platforms.

The pump delivers reduced noise and vibration alongside improved volumetric and mechanical efficiency. Field-reversible pump direction adds installation flexibility, allowing the unit to be configured for different circuit requirements without replacing the pump. A minimum working temperature rating of -20°C supports reliable performance in cold-weather environments.
